Пару слов о бекапах в mysql

Многим владельцам выделенных серверов, а также их клиентам частенько приходится иметь дело с базой данных mysql.
Приведу несколько команд для сохранения и восстановления баз в mysql.

Полный дамп всеx баз в mysql.

/usr/bin/mysqldump --all-databases -u root -p > alldatabases.sql

Восстановление всех баз:

/usr/bin/mysql -u root -p < databasebackup.sql

А если, к примеру, нам необходимо сохранить одну базу которая называется mybase и для которой имя пользователя myuser:

/usr/bin/mysqldump -u myuser -p mybase > mybase.sql

А восстановить:

/usr/bin/mysql -u myuser -p mybase < mybase.sql

Конечно же все эти команды нужно выполнять из командной строки :-).

Рейтинг@Mail.ru

гостиницы Красная поляна; Интернет! Обзоры и новости - на сайте MK.RU!; установка СНПЧ Санкт-Петербург; фирменные термопрессы для кружек подробнее

кованая мебель, предметы интерьера из металла
грузоперевозки из Китая
альбумин купить молниеносно
cartus negru

2 Comments


  1. Для mysqldump крайне рекомендуется ключик
    –opt

    Quote | Posted April 20, 2007, 3:35 pm

  2. Который и так включен по умолчанию.

    Quote | Posted April 20, 2007, 5:00 pm

Leave a reply

*
To prove that you're not a bot, enter this code
Anti-Spam Image